Hi there, I'm trying to run AMC on the new Ubuntu Linux subsystem for windows (https://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/commandline/wsl/about). This is a Ubuntu linux integrated with Windows, so you don't need to run a full virtual machine on your PC. I have been using it for quite a bit and everything works well and I think it would be great to run AMC directly from a Windows-bash shell.

I can install AMC trough the normal "apt-get install" and everything runs properly up, I can create all exams in pdf with no problem whatsoever. Up to when I capture the pdf scan of the answer sheets as I get an Sqlite error:

SQL ERROR: DBD::SQLite::db do failed: disk I/O error
SQL STATEMENT: COMMIT
SQL ERROR: DBD::SQLite::db do failed: disk I/O error
SQL STATEMENT: COMMIT

In my opinion, for some reasons, sqlite was not properly initialized by AMC. I can run Sqlite with no problem from the shell, so it's not a problem per se.

RE: Problem running on Windows subsystem for Linux - Added by Alexis Bienvenüe over 6 years ago

Commands to type in the terminal:

sudo add-apt-repository ppa:alexis.bienvenue/test
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install auto-multiple-choice
